Gemini Watermark Remover
A browser-based tool that removes the visible Gemini watermark from images, with batch processing, model switching, and local touch-up controls.

Field notes
The page presents watermark removal as a reversible compositing problem rather than an image-repair task, exposing the formula used for pixels beneath the logo. It accepts batches through drag, browse, or paste, then offers model switching, a heal brush, individual PNG downloads, and a ZIP export. Its stated limitation is important: files altered by resizing, screenshots, cropping, or messaging-app compression may leave a visible outline. Video processing is presented separately as Beta.
